Teammanship and Sportsmanship#

It comes in different flavors. Lately I've been reminded of some sports that really seem to have a great team ethic, or display some great sportsmanship. To me these things can be opposites in a way. Sportsmanship is essentially rising above the sport – remembering that there is more to life than sports. Teammanship (if it's even a word, since Webster's doesn't say so) seems to be keeping your team the most important thing in the game, but sometimes it is also to raise that team's importance to a level above the game.
